Chapter 134: A Married Daughter Is an Outsider
Hilla had just thought to herself when she heard the commotion outside the door.
In the village, there was little distance from house to house. What happened in one courtyard would soon be known to all. A group of people was chattering and laughing as they walked towards their courtyard now.
Lilian walked at the front, followed by a middle -aged woman wearing a green coat and heavy makeup. At a glance, one could tell that she was not a middle-aged woman from the village.
She looked much older than Lilian. Lilian called her aunt. But she arrogantly looked at Lilian from the corner of her eyes.
“Halle, Hilla, let me introduce you. This is my aunt, Lucy, who lives in the town and rarely visits us.”
Lilian was neither happy nor angry. She was just not in a good mood under the disdainful glance by Lucy.
It was Lucy who begged Lilian for help, but she acted as if it was what Lilian owed to her.
When Lucy’s gaze fell on Hilla’s face, she was stunned for a moment. She had to admit that Hilla was the most beautiful among the three and the youngest.
In general, all of the three girls had an outstanding demeanor, and each had their own beauty. If it wasn’t Halle’s bulging belly that told her apart, all three looked of the same age. In terms of appearance, they were all worthy of her son.
However, Halle was pregnant, and Hilla was married. They could not be a match for her son, not to mention that they were orphans.
Seeing that Lucy was staring at Hilla, Lilian was a little smug.
When she introduced Hilla to her son, Lucy was dissatisfied for she was an orphan and had little money. Now Lucy herself was impressed by Hilla’s beauty.
“Lucy, this is Margaret, the daughter of the Anderson family. She came from River City.”
Lucy followed Lilian’s instructions and her gaze fell on the ignorant Margaret. Immediately, a fawning and flattering smile appeared on her face. Without waiting for them to ask her to sit, she sat down next to Margaret and took the opportunity to pull Margaret’s hand affectionately.
She smiled under the thick make-up on her face and said, “At first glance, I like her very much. Now I take a closer look, I think she looks like one of our family.”
Margaret was shocked. What? Although she was not of high status in the Anderson family, it could not be that she was an adopted child. Even if this old woman wanted to have a daughter, it should not be her.
Margaret was so scared that she quickly retracted her hand and stole a look at
Lilian. She smiled awkwardly and said, “I’m sorry. I have a mother, and I am not planning to have another. You should find someone else.”
Hilla held back her laughter and was glared at by Halle. “Go and bring some water for the guest.”
Behind Lilian, there were four or five more people. Everyone was looking at Margaret and whispering to one another.
Margaret sat on a small stool and felt uneasy. She felt like she was a piece of pork being sized up by the customers.
What the hell was going on? Who could tell her?
Lucy’s hand was empty. She was stunned for a moment and then smiled. “I just like straightforward girls. She is perfect for my son, Hark.”
Margaret was stunned, did she say Hulk?
The image of the green, bulky Marvel hero emerged in her mind.
She shivered.
“Lilian, could you tell me what your aunt comes here for?”
Margaret looked at Lilian asking for help. There were three girls sitting here. Why did Lucy only focus on her?
Lucy turned to Lilian. She frowned and said unhappily, “Have you not tell Margaret?”
It was no wonder that when she asked Lilian whether the girl was willing to meet her son, Lilian immediately said no. It was wise of her to insist on coming here herself. Otherwise, she would have missed a good match for her son.
Lilian frowned and felt she was wronged. “I didn’t mention it to Margaret, but to Halle and Hilla.”
How could she directly raise the subject to Margaret? Naturally, she had to enquire the friends close to her at first.
Lucy was unexpected to this answer. She thought to herself, “Good for you, Lilian. Your sons are too young to get such a good marriage. So, you want to prevent my son from marrying this girl. How ruthless you are.”
Lucy directly rolled her eyes at Lilian. This matchmaker was so unreliable that she had to depend on herself.
Lucy glanced at Halle and Hilla disdainfully, and then said to Margaret with a smile, “Margaret should make the decision on her own. Do you know that my son Hark? He is very handsome. You can see that I am very handsome, too. I can’t find a more handsome young lad in the whole district. My son has been outstanding since an early age. Now, he is studying in a university abroad…”
Margaret nodded repeatedly but her heart was not in it. She almost fell asleep as Lucy nagged.
“I think my son and you are really a perfect match. I just knew that from first sight. Oh my, what a sense of intimacy. I really like you.”
Margaret thought to herself, “What kind of crime did I commit in my past life that I am now punished with meeting this woman?”
Although she did not approve of Lucy’s words, she still tried to be polite. Margaret braced herself and said, “Lucy, there must be a mistake. I really don’t have any intention to meet your son or your family…”
“I know that love needs to be cultivated. You can’t rest assured until you see Hark, right? I have his photo. Look! How handsome he is! You will definitely like him after seeing him.”
Margaret felt even more awkward.
Looking at the sunny and handsome young man on the phone screen, it had to be said that her son really did not look like her.
“Do you like him? Isn’t my son very handsome? Don’t you know how many girls are chasing my son… I don’t like any of them. I just feel that we will get along very well since we met. This is fate…”
“Lucy… this is my sister-in-law.”
Margaret grabbed Hilla, who had come to add water, and said hurriedly, “It is said that a sister-in-law is like a mother. I will listen to her.”
Hilla instantly felt that Lucy’s fierce gaze fixed on her.
…
Hilla put down the kettle in her hand and stood there awkwardly.
Margaret grabbed her arm and whispered, “Speak for me. Or I will die here.”
Hilla thought, “It’s too exaggerated. It’s just matchmaking. If you don’t like it, you can say no. It’s fine. How could I help? This woman called Lucy doesn’t want to listen to me at all.”
However, she had to say, “Although parents’ opinions are important…”
“If I do not mistake, Margaret’s mother, Mrs. Anderson, is still in good health, right? She also has a brother. I really don’t know what Hilla has to do with here.”
At first glance, Lucy knew Hilla would be a troublemaker. She must be good at using her beauty to seduce men. No wonder that she had married into a rich family at such a young age. But they looked down on this kind of woman.
Hilla was embarrassed and a little angry to be retorted.
The Anderson family had never treated her as an outsider. But now, she was laughed at by a true outsider.
She first thought that this was Margaret’s private affair, and she tried not to interfere. Maybe the man really suited her.
Now, just judging by this man’s mother, she was sure that he won’t be a good choice for Margaret. If the Anderson family should connect by marriage with such a family, it would be like falling into an unfathomable pitfall.
“Lucy, you must be joking. If I as her sister-in -law have nothing to do with this, what about the group of people you brought here? Is any one of them is your son’s father? Grandfather? Grandmother?”
“You, how can you say that?”
Lucy felt she was insulted, for the first time in so many years.
“Mark my words. We are the richest family in this town.”
Hilla rolled her eyes and let out a snort, “Oh, awesome! But I’m sorry, the Anderson family is the richest in the country, and the Anderson Group is among the world’s top 20 enterprises. I’m afraid your annual income can’t catch up with what we get for half a day. You are just snobs currying favor with Margaret. Don’t you have any self-knowledge?”
“You, you… hoyden, you have no couth.”
Margaret’s face turned sullen as she walked up to Hilla and said in a cold voice, “Who do you think you are talking with? This is the wife of my brother, the future hostess of our Anderson family. What a country bumpkin you are to talk about couth! I think you are the most uncouth. Your family is not in the same league as us. And you want me to marry your son? Don’t be ridiculous.”
Lucy was irritated by these girls. As Mrs. Kett, she was used to be the most superior among her relatives, but now she was ridiculed for the first time.
Now she lost her face before so many relatives. What a shame.
“You just wait and see. What’s so great about the Anderson family? We can’t care less about you. You heartless rich. You are blinded by greed.”
Lucy took her relatives with her and left in a hurry, while their gossip could still be heard.
“These girls are unreasonable.”
“Hark will definitely immigrate to another country in the future. Such a wife will only impede his career.”
“Is it a big deal to have so much money? They have no sympathy for the poor. We cannot accept this girl.”
Lucy listened to their flattery and felt a little better. Her family’s conditions were so good that Hark could have any rich and powerful young ladies at his choice. Moreover, Margaret had the disadvantage of being a year older than Hark.
In comparison to Hark, Margaret’s appearance was just ordinary!
Margaret watched them left before she clicked her tongue and shook her head, “It seems that she called my brother a heartless rich.”
Hilla said, “They are just envy.”
Margaret snorted. “No, I will tell Bruce. I’ll ask him to shut down their company immediately and let them know how vicious we can be.”
Hilla wanted to dissuade her, but Halle stepped in and said, “She’s just joking, don’t worry. At most, we will give them a lesson. We won’t do any outrageous thing.”
Lilian stood there and said with embarrassment, “Halle, Hilla, I am really sorry today. I have already refused them. I did not expect that my aunt would drive here to meet Margaret.”
The Kett family had never met Bruce before, but Lilian had. Although he was taciturn, she could tell that the man was an excellent figure and was not to be trifled with.
Lilian was afraid that this incident would ruin the relationship between her and Halle. After all, Halle had always been good to them, and Bruce had given them a large sum of care fee.
Even if it wasn’t for that money, she didn’t want to lose these friends for those relatives.
Halle nodded with a smile. “I know it’s not your intention. It doesn’t matter. In a few days, Margaret will go back. I’ll have to trouble you in the future.”
“Don’t mention it. We are all neighbors. Feel free to ask us if you have any needs. My husband is usually at home. It will be convenient if you need anything.”
Seeing that Halle wasn’t mad with her, Lilian let out a sigh of relief and left.
Hilla quickly closed the door. What a crazy day. Margaret ran out of the house with her phone in hand and fell into Hilla’s arms. She said pitifully to Bruce on the screen.
“Bruce, you don’t know how arrogant that old woman is. Not only does she want to snatch me as her daughter- in-law, but she also covets Hilla’s beauty. No, she insulted Hilla. She said that Hilla is an outsider in our Anderson family. You don’t know how sad Hilla is now. If she becomes disappointed in our family, it’s all because of that old woman. Bruce, you can’t let others step into our family affairs.”
When Hilla saw Bruce on the screen, her face turned red. She muttered in a low voice, “It’s so late. Have you had dinner?”
Bruce’s answer was short and straightforward, “Without you, I don’t have the appetite.”
Margaret wanted to vomit!
Bruce was getting more and more skillful in words of love. But Margaret thought, “Could you be a little more concerned about your sister? I’m crying before you!”
Hilla’s face turned even redder. She lowered her head in embarrassment, with her fingers fiddling nervously. She pursed her lips, and said in a low voice, “Take care and eat well.”
Bruce replied, “When are you coming back? I’ll pick you up tomorrow.”
“What’s the point of the first question since you had already decided for me?” Hilla thought.
She nodded shyly. Margaret couldn’t stand it any longer. She turned the camera to herself and said, “Bruce, do you still remember that I am your sister?”
Bruce, “You’re about the age to get married. A married daughter is an outsider.”
